What if your next project wasn't improving an existing production line? But being responsible for creating one?
We're supporting an advanced engineering manufacturer preparing to launch a major new programme to industrialise an engineered composite assembly used within the semiconductor industry.
This is an opportunity to lead the journey from development into full-scale manufacturing. You'll play a central role in establishing a new manufacturing cell, developing robust production processes, managing significant CAPEX investment and delivering a rapid production ramp-up to meet customer demand.
Success won't be measured by keeping the project on track alone. You'll be responsible for building the foundations that allow production to scale successfully.
What you'll be doing
* Leading a complex New Product Introduction (NPI) programme from concept through to series production.
* Establishing a new manufacturing cell and supporting production readiness.
* Driving industrialisation activities across engineering, manufacturing, quality and supply chain.
* Managing project plans, budgets, costs, schedules and commercial performance.
* Leading customer programme reviews and acting as the primary customer interface.
* Managing project risk, engineering change and governance throughout the programme.
* Supporting a fast production ramp-up while maintaining quality, cost and delivery targets.
What we're looking for
You'll already have experience delivering complex engineering or manufacturing programmes where technical delivery and commercial performance are equally important.
You'll have experience with:
* NPI
* Industrialisation and production readiness.
* Establishing manufacturing capability or production cells from the ground up.
* CAPEX planning and project cost control.
* Customer-facing programme management.
* Leading cross-functional engineering teams through challenging delivery programmes.
